Abstract: In this work, the crystal structure and electronic structure as well as the synchrotron radiation vacuum ultraviolet-ultraviolet-visible (VUV-UV-vis) luminescence properties of Li6Y(BO3)3 (LYBO):Ce3+ phosphors were investigated in detail. The Rietveld refinement and DFT calculation reveal the P21/c monoclinic crystal phase and the direct band gap of the LYBO compound, respectively. Only one kind of Ce3+ 4f–5d transition is resolved in terms of the low temperature VUV-UV excitation, UV-vis emission spectra and luminescence decay curves. Furthermore, by constructing the vacuum referred binding energy (VRBE) scheme and applying the frequency-degenerate vibrational model, the impacts of 5d electron binding energy and electron–phonon coupling on luminescence of Ce3+ in LYBO are analysed. The results show that the Ce3+ emission in LYBO possesses a moderate intrinsic thermal stability. With the increase in concentration, the thermal stability of the emission gets worse due to the possible thermally-activated concentration quenching. In addition, the simulation of Ce3+ emission profile at low temperature reveals that the 4f–5d electronic transitions of Ce3+ ions can be treated to couple with one frequency-degenerate vibrational mode having the effective phonon energy of ∼257 cm−1 with the corresponding Huang–Rhys parameter of ∼6, which indicates a strong electron–phonon interaction of Ce3+ luminescence in the Li6Y(BO3)3 host. Finally, the X-ray excited luminescence spectrum of the LYBO:5%Ce3+ phosphor is measured to check the potential scintillator applications.

Abstract: The first solvent- and catalyst-free procedure for the Michaelis-Arbuzov reaction under flow conditions was developed. A variety of alkylphosphonic esters could be obtained using this protocol starting from the corresponding trialkyl phosphites and even catalytic amounts of alkyl halides with very short reaction times (8.33-50 min) and excellent conversions. In general, this protocol works effectively when the alkyl halide is used in catalytic amounts as low as 5-10% only if it concerns the synthesis of homo alkylphosphonates. One equivalent and an excess of alkyl halides should be used in the reaction with alkyl phosphite if the alkyl group of the selected substrates differ. Thus, it provides a sustainable, fast alternative to the existing methods for the preparation of alkylphosphonates. The isolation of the reaction products is straightforward due to the lack of solvents and a high purity of the obtained products (conv ≥ 99%), and notably, in the catalytic procedures there are only traces of alkyl halides formed after the reaction is complete. The reactions conducted using a glass microreactor chip with an internal volume of 250 μL allow the production of 1.6-1.95 g of organophosphorus esters per hour.
